A collection of images collected by Jack Child, alumnus and former faculty member at American University. Child was a specialist in Latin America and Latin American culture, with an emphasis on Antarctica, Chile and the Falkland / Malvinas Islands.
The Jack Child Slide Collection is one component of the Jack Child Papers which document his career and research interests. The Jack Child Papers are housed at the American University Library in the University Archives and Special Collections department.

The Latin American Visuals Online Repository is a unique resource featuring materials gathered by Latin Americanist scholars from multiple institutions for use by students and scholars alike. By combining these materials on one web site, individuals will be able to experience the rich culture, heritage and natural beauty of Latin America and Antarctica.
The Latin American Visuals Online Repository is a joint initiative of the Center for Latin American and Latino Studies and the American University Library which was spearheaded by Dr. Jack Child and has been carried out in commemoration of his life and work.
